#354348 basic color information

#354348

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#354348 has decimal index of: 3490632, is composed of 20.8% red, 26.3% green and 28.2% blue. #354348 in CMYK color model, is composed of 26.4% cyan, 6.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black.
#333333 is the closest web-safe color to #354348.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
